Output 6968667e9073dc14c8d2b6bd419c24e8cdcdc85d990601192fd0027f63f1628d:5

value
28424883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a565b8f7c9e61b56209af892f892d3a44f581b5 OP_EQUAL
address
371UZuTM3Pzb9r34FKNX6KNV4dBPZs44U7
transaction
6968667e9073dc14c8d2b6bd419c24e8cdcdc85d990601192fd0027f63f1628d